One option is a dog deterrent spray that emits a strong odor or taste to deter the dog from approaching. Another option is an ultrasonic dog deterrent device that emits a high-frequency sound that dogs find unpleasant. It's important to use these products responsibly and in accordance with local laws and regulations.
